SOGI-PLL锁相环在Simulink中的实现与仿真分析
需积分: 31 78 浏览量
更新于2024-10-31
8
收藏 24KB RAR 举报
SOGI-PLL(Second Order Generalized Integrator-Phase Locked Loop)是一种锁相环技术,其结构基于二阶广义积分器(SOGI)和传统的锁相环(PLL)。这种技术在电力电子领域中得到广泛的应用,尤其是用于同步电机、逆变器和电力系统中电压、电流的相位和频率的检测与控制。SOGI-PLL的关键参数包括输入信号、自适应滤波器输出的正交信号、Park变换的输出信号、PD模块的控制信号以及最终输出信号的频率和相角。
自适应滤波器是SOGI-PLL的核心组成部分之一,它能够根据输入信号的变化自动调整其参数,从而生成与输入信号正交的输出信号v'和qv'。这一过程涉及到信号处理技术中的正交化原理,确保了输出信号与输入信号在相位上具有90度的相位差。
Park变换是一种将三相系统变换到两相旋转坐标系的技术,其目的是简化对三相系统中正弦量的分析和控制。在SOGI-PLL中,Park变换的输出信号v_d和v_q通常分别代表了变换后的直轴(d轴)和交轴(q轴)上的分量。
比例微分(PD)控制是另一种广泛应用于控制系统中的技术。在SOGI-PLL系统中,PD模块的作用是对相位差进行控制,其输出的控制信号v_f能够调节锁相环的相位,以达到与输入信号同步的目的。
最后,输出信号的频率w'和相角θ'是衡量SOGI-PLL系统性能的重要指标。频率反映了输出信号的周期性变化,而相角则表征了输出信号与输入信号之间的相位关系。通过精确控制这两个参数,可以实现对电力系统中电压、电流等的精确控制。
Simulink是MathWorks公司推出的一款基于MATLAB的多域仿真和基于模型的设计软件。它允许用户利用图形化拖放的方式构建动态系统模型,并进行仿真分析。通过Simulink进行SOGI-PLL的仿真,可以直观地观察锁相环在各种条件下的响应和性能表现,对于设计和优化电力电子系统具有重要意义。
在进行SOGI-PLL的Simulink仿真时,需要对上述关键参数进行仔细的设置和调整。例如,自适应滤波器的参数必须精确以保证能够生成准确的正交信号;PD控制器的比例和微分参数也需要精心调整以获得良好的动态响应和稳态性能;同时,还需要对Park变换进行适当的配置以确保其在变换过程中保持相位的准确性。
SOGI-PLL模型的Simulink仿真文件为"SOGI_PLL.slx"。在文件中,可以通过模块化的设计来构建整个SOGI-PLL系统,每个关键模块如自适应滤波器、PD控制器、Park变换等都将以子系统的形式存在,方便用户进行参数配置和测试。通过仿真结果的分析,可以对SOGI-PLL的性能进行全面的评估,并在必要时对模型参数进行调整优化,以满足特定应用场景下的需求。
综上所述,SOGI-PLL结合了自适应滤波器、PD控制和Park变换等技术,实现了对电力系统中相位和频率的精确控制。Simulink仿真则提供了一个强大的平台,使得工程师能够对SOGI-PLL进行快速的建模、测试和优化,以适应日益复杂的电力电子应用。
点击了解资源详情
117 浏览量
813 浏览量
117 浏览量
2024-07-06 上传
1105 浏览量
基于MATLAB Simulink的单相锁相环仿真研究:SFT与SOGI的比较与对比分析,Single-Phase-SFT-VS-SOGI-PLL:基于MATLAB Simulink的SFT与SOGI
2025-01-27 上传
2025-01-15 上传
813 浏览量


YSDCY
- 粉丝: 20
最新资源
- 揭开JDK与JRE的区别:开发环境与运行环境详解
- Java数组特性与基础用法详解
- Java实现经典递归算法:汉诺塔
- Java字符集详解:从ISO8859-1到Unicode
- Java编程:深入理解static、this、super和final
- uVision2入门:8051微控制器开发教程
- JSP2.0技术手册:深入JavaWeb开发
- JavaScript基础教程:函数与常用操作详解
- 高校医院管理信息系统需求分析
- Oracle SQL基础教程:数据操作与管理
- C#编程基础教程:从入门到精通
- 使用JavaScript创建动态鼠标指针
- 人事管理系统开发与测试实验报告
- 理解计算机系统:信息与程序的核心原理
- JAVA RMI:远程调用的核心技术与应用
- jQuery入门指南:轻松掌握前端开发